I let that ride for another 4 hours, pulling it off at 2am. WebFeb 1, 2024 · It comes as no surprise that both arm roast and chuck roast have other names. Arm roast may be labeled as clod roast, arm chuck roast, chuck primal, arm pot roast, or Swiss steak. In contrast, chuck roast may be labeled as chuck blade roast. Tenderness When it comes to tenderness, arm roast definitely beats chuck roast.

Cook for 3 to 5 minutes each side until close to medium, 130f internal, being careful not to overcook as it will be very chewy, and youll ruin it. short hiccup duty cycleWebJun 13, 2024 · Is Chuck steak the same as stewing beef? Beef stew meat typically comes from the large shoulder of a cow, more commonly called “chuck”. But roast, top and bottom round, tips, and even steak can be used as stew meat.
